ECAD 2020 -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ing

Credits: 3
Hours/Week: Lecture 2 Lab 2
Course Description: This course provides in-depth coverage of form, orientation, runout, profile, and location tolerances. Topics include analyzing production drawings, investigating inspection procedures, and calculating and specifying tolerances. In the lab portion of this course, students will investigate tooling, machining and inspection aspects of GDT and use CAD to apply symbols to drawings.

Learning Outcomes
At the end of this course students will be able to:

  1. draw GDT symbols using various CAD software.
  2. design an assembly using GDT.
  3. interpret geometric tolerances on production drawings.
  4. calculate tolerance values.
  5. select tooling points and clamp locations.
  6. define geometric characteristics.
  7. apply geometric tolerances on production drawings.
  8. calculate tolerances for 2 & 3 piece assemblies.
  9. describe inspection techniques for checking GDT parts.
  10. identify geometric dimensioning and tolerancing symbols.
  11. analyze complex production drawings.
